Sump Pump Installation in Warwick, RI
Sump pump installation services involve setting up a device designed to remove excess water from basements, crawl spaces, or other low-lying areas prone to flooding. These systems are essential for property owners seeking to protect their homes from water damage, especially in regions like Warwick, RI where heavy rains and storm runoff can lead to water accumulation. Projects typically include installing new sump pumps in existing sump pits or excavating and preparing the area for a new system. Homeowners often want to understand the different types of sump pumps available, such as submersible or pedestal models, and how each can best suit their property's needs.
Before requesting sump pump installation, property owners usually want to consider the size and capacity of the pump, the layout of their property, and the drainage options available. Understanding the location of the sump pit and any existing drainage systems can help determine the most effective setup. Additionally, it’s helpful to know whether the system will need to be connected to a backup power source or an emergency drain to ensure continuous operation during power outages or severe weather events. Proper planning and installation can provide peace of mind against unexpected flooding and water-related property damage.

Sump Pump Installation Questions
What is a sump pump? A sump pump is a device installed in a basement or crawl space to remove excess water and prevent flooding.
Why should property owners install a sump pump? Installing a sump pump helps protect against water damage, mold growth, and foundation issues caused by excess moisture.
Where is a sump pump typically installed? It is usually placed in a sump basin or pit located in the lowest part of the basement or crawl space.
What types of sump pumps are available? There are pedestal and submersible sump pumps, each suited for different space and power needs.
